Vice President: Lin Zhonghong Economic & Planning Research Institute Prospects For Economic Trade Development Between China, Europe and Hungary Vice President: Lin Zhonghong Economic & Planning Research Institute Chinese Railways April, 2005

CONTENT The Current Situation of the Chinese Railways The Development Plan of Chinese Railway Network The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ary

The Current Situation of the Chinese Railways Achievements By the end of 2004, the route length of Chinese Railway was more than 74.4 thousand km Double track: 24.9 thousand km and the rate was about 34%; Electrified track: 19.3 thousand km, and the rate was 26%. The network size of Chinese Railway ranks the third in the world and the first in Asia. 74408 KM 24908 KM 19303 KM Total Length Double Track Electrified Track

The Current Situation of the Chinese Railways Achievements For Passenger Transportation: Traffic Volume: 1.1 billion persons Traffic Turnover: 571 billion person-km For Freight Transportation: Traffic volume: 2.5 billion tons Traffic Turnover: 1911 billion ton-km

The Current Situation of the Chinese Railways Speed-Raising Five times Speed-raising has been implemented since 1997. 16,500 km with speed at 120 km/h. 7,700 km with speed at 160 km/h.

The Current Situation of the Chinese Railways The Heavy Haul Railways The Length arrives at 5,355 km. Datong-Qinhuangdao railway is the first line with double track, electrified and heavy haul unit train for coal transportation. 153 million tons fulfilled in 2004. Chinese Railway also strives to develop container transportation with an increase of 16% annually in the late five years. In 2004, the dispatching volume of container transport accomplished was 3.36 million TEU.

The Development Plan of Chinese Railway Network Long-Medium Term Development Plan of Chinese Railway Network has been approved by China State Council in Jan, 2004.

The Development Plan of Chinese Railway Network Total Network: 85 thousand km Dedicated passenger lines: 5 thousand km Double track: 35 thousand km Electrified: 35 thousand km. KM 85000 35000 35000 5000 Total Length Double Track Electrified Track Dedicated Passenger Line

The Development Plan of Chinese Railway Network Total Network: 100 thousand km The rates of double track line and electrified line will get to 50%. Transport capacity can meet the demands of national economy and the social development. The main technology equipments will get to or close to the world level.

The Development Plan of Chinese Railway Network For Passenger Transportation Express passenger corridors between capital cities and medium cities will be built. By 2020, the route length of passenger transport line will amount to 12 thousand km.

The Development Plan of Chinese Railway Network For Modernization of Technology and Equipments Improving technology and equipments standard of locomotive and rolling stocks. Accelerating information construction for railway transport organization, transport management as well as passenger and freight marketing. For Container Transportation Chinese Railway will also make great efforts to develop container transportation, upgrade container transport lines and build up large size container stations. Chinese Railways also develop double-layer container transport, Europe-Asia Continental Bridge transport and multimode-transport.

The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ary Overview China always pays great attention to economic trade cooperation with Europe. Europe has become the important trade partner of China and the main technology and capital supporting to China. Middle East European countries are also going to be the important trade partners of China.

The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ary Achievements in 2004 The total trade volume of China’s imports and exports reached US$ 1154.8 billion, a rise of 36% over the previous year’s figures; Imports reached US$ 561.4 billion, a rise of 36%; Exports US$ 593.4 billion, a rise of 35%. In 2004,US$ 60.6 billion in direct foreign funds were put into use, up 13%. Import & Export Amount in 2004 1154.8 US$ Billion 593.5 561.4 36% 36% 35% Total Import Export

The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ary Achievements in 2004 Imports and exports between China and Europe reached US$ 211.4 billion last year, a rise of 30% over the previous year. 84% of which or US$177.3 billion are with Europe Union, up 34% over the same time of previous year. Europe Union has become the first trade partner of China .

The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ary Achievements in 2004 After China entering WTO, some enterprises of Europe Union have full confidences in China and put large foreign investments into China. China’s high-tech scientific technology enterprises also establish their factories, marketing centers and research institutes in EU. More closely cooperation in advanced technology.

The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ary Friendship Relation with Hungary Traditional friendship with Hungary. Hungary is also one of the earliest countries that established foreign relations with China. In May, 2004, Hungary joined EU formally, which provides a bigger, integrated and stable market to China. Hungary is the first tourist country for Chinese people in Middle-Europe countries. China’s Bank also establishes the first branch in Hungary, which also the first one in Middle Eastern Europe. Hungary has become China’s biggest trade partners in Middle-Eastern Europe for three years. China becomes the biggest trade partner of Hungary in Asia.

The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ary Trade Relation with Hungary In 2004, the amount of bilateral trade was up to US $ 3.1 billion; an increase of 19% over the preceding year. It should be noticed that the trade amount of China and Hungary accounted for less than 0.3% of that of China’ imports and exports. We are fully confident that the economic trade relations between China and Hungary in the future will leap on a new stage based on cooperation in the field of mechanical products, processing products and high-tech technology.

Prospects The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ary For years, China has exerted to enhance carrying capacity for Europe-Asia Continental Bridge and has made great contributions both in train speed-raising and shortening traveling time. Currently, China has put large investments into transit transport for Europe-Asia Continental Bridge and for expanding carrying capacity of Lianyungang-Arlashankou corridor in order to make overall carrying capacity to a high level.

Prospects The Economic Development of China, Europe and Hungary China will continue to pay great attention to improving transport quality for Europe-Asia Continental Bridge and speeding up its infrastructure construction. The economic trade relations between Asia and Europe will be certainly improved following the economic globalization process. We firmly believe that the corridor of China’s sections in Europe-Asia Continental Bridge will play more and more important part in developing economic trade relations between China and Middle Europe countries.
